aboutsummaryrefslogtreecommitdiff
path: root/sky/sky.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'sky/sky.cpp')
-rw-r--r--sky/sky.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/sky/sky.cpp b/sky/sky.cpp
index 7fcddd6e71..0e9dc2239f 100644
--- a/sky/sky.cpp
+++ b/sky/sky.cpp
@@ -83,6 +83,7 @@ void SkyState::go() {
_dump_file = stdout;
initialise();
+
if (!isDemo(_gameVersion) || isCDVersion(_gameVersion))
intro();
@@ -95,11 +96,10 @@ void SkyState::initialise(void) {
//initialise_memory();
initTimer();
- //init_music();
_sound = new SkySound(_mixer);
-
_skyDisk = new SkyDisk(_gameDataPath);
+ _music = new SkyMusic(_mixer,_skyDisk);
_gameVersion = _skyDisk->determineGameVersion();
_skyText = getSkyText();